- Summary:
- Explore AWS from a cloud architect's perspective, focusing on the concepts and core skills you need to know to build scalable, reliable cloud-based application architectures.
- Amazon Web Services (AWS) is one of the most widely used cloud platforms in the world, which explains why it's the top pick for many organizations looking to scale and reduce costs by adopting a cloud infrastructure strategy. This course serves as a comprehensive reference for solutions architects working within an AWS environment. Join instructor Shyam Raj as he covers key concepts of the AWS Well-Architected Framework, along with considerations for security, resilience and high availability, automation, performance, cost optimization, and more. Each lesson is backed with practical examples that ground services such as Elastic Load Balancing, Elastic Beanstalk, AWS Fargate, CloudFormation, and CloudWatch in a real-world context. Note: This course pairs well with AWS Essential Training for Administrators, which dives deeper into the process of implementing and managing an AWS cloud environment.
